|  |  |  | 
|---|
|  |  |  | @ApiOperationSupport(includeParameters = {"cmd.cameraId", "cmd.channelNum", "cmd.ptzMap"}) | 
|---|
|  |  |  | public @ResponseBody | 
|---|
|  |  |  | AjaxResult SetPTZ(@RequestBody CameraCmd cmd) { | 
|---|
|  |  |  | cmd.setOperator(SecurityUtils.getUserId()); | 
|---|
|  |  |  | return toAjax(sdk.setPtz(cmd)); | 
|---|
|  |  |  | } | 
|---|
|  |  |  |  | 
|---|
|  |  |  | 
|---|
|  |  |  | public @ResponseBody | 
|---|
|  |  |  | AjaxResult setPTZLock(@RequestBody CameraCmd cmd) { | 
|---|
|  |  |  | cmd.setOperator(SecurityUtils.getUserId()); | 
|---|
|  |  |  | return toAjax(sdk.controlLock(cmd)); | 
|---|
|  |  |  | return AjaxResult.success(sdk.controlLock(cmd)); | 
|---|
|  |  |  | } | 
|---|
|  |  |  |  | 
|---|
|  |  |  | @ApiOperation("设置解锁") | 
|---|
|  |  |  | @PostMapping("/setPTZUnLock") | 
|---|
|  |  |  | @ApiOperationSupport(includeParameters = {"cmd.cameraId"}) | 
|---|
|  |  |  | @Log(title = "设置解锁", businessType = BusinessType.CONTROL) | 
|---|
|  |  |  | public @ResponseBody | 
|---|
|  |  |  | AjaxResult setPTZUnLock(@RequestBody CameraCmd cmd) { | 
|---|
|  |  |  | cmd.setOperator(SecurityUtils.getUserId()); | 
|---|
|  |  |  | return AjaxResult.success(sdk.controlUnLock(cmd)); | 
|---|
|  |  |  | } | 
|---|
|  |  |  |  | 
|---|
|  |  |  | @ApiOperation("获取云台锁定信息") | 
|---|